Role Summary: The Equity Research Analyst will be responsible for conducting in-depth financial analysis and valuation of publicly traded companies within the Hotels & Restaurants sector, with a particular focus on the Indian market. This role requires a strong understanding of financial modeling, industry trends, and competitive landscapes to provide actionable investment recommendations to portfolio managers and stakeholders.
Key Responsibilities:
- Conduct comprehensive financial modeling, including discounted cash flow (DCF), comparable company analysis (CCA), and precedent transaction analysis (PTA).
- Analyze financial statements, earnings reports, and other relevant data to identify key trends, risks, and opportunities.
- Develop and maintain valuation models for companies in the Hotels & Restaurants sector, including hotel chains, restaurant groups, and related businesses.
- Monitor industry developments, regulatory changes, and macroeconomic factors impacting the sector.
- Prepare detailed research reports, investment recommendations, and presentations for internal stakeholders.
- Engage with company management teams, industry experts, and sell-side analysts to gather information and insights.
- Stay abreast of current market conditions and investor sentiment related to the Hotels & Restaurants industry in India.
About Indian Hotels Company Limited (IHCL)
The Indian Hotels Company Limited (IHCL) is a pioneer in the hospitality sector, founded by the visionary Jamsetji Tata in 1902. As a part of the Tata Group, IHCL has a rich legacy of over a century, offering a diverse portfolio of brands that cater to various segments of the market. The company operates a wide range of hotels, resorts, and spas across India and internationally, including iconic properties under brands like Taj, Vivanta, SeleQtions, Ginger, and The Gateway Hotels. IHCL is committed to excellence in service, sustainable practices, and contributing to the communities it operates in.
